Context
On 26 October, 2023 “National Symposium on Production of Improved and Traditional Seed through Cooperative Sector” organized by Bharatiya Beej Sahkari Samiti Limited (BBSSL).
About
- BBSSL is a cooperative society established in 2023 under Multi-State Cooperative Societies (MSCS) Act, 2002.
- It aims to ensure that traditional and certified and scientifically prepared seeds reach every farmer.
- Focus on production, testing, certification, procurement, processing of seeds in country.
- Traditional seeds are naturally grown in indigenous regions, ideally suited for quality and nutritional excellence in local environments.
Seed Production System in India
- It adheres to limited generations’ system for seed multiplication in a phased manner.
- Recognizes 3 generations namely: -

- Breeder seed is the progeny of nucleus seed of a variety and is produced by the originating breeder or by a sponsored breeder.
- Foundation seed is progeny of breeder seed and is required to be produced from breeder seed which can be clearly traced to breeder seed.
- Certified seed progeny of foundation seed produced by registered seed growers under supervision of seed certification agencies.
Benefits of seed Certification
- Enhancement in Seed Replacement Rate (SRR).
- SRR is a measure of cropped area covered with quality seed.

- Preserves genetic identity and ensures genetic purity of seeds.
- Improving seed exports promoting Indian varieties (India’s share in the world seed export is only 0.6 per cent).
Other initiatives/provisions for Seeds sector in India
- Seeds Act, 1966 (Act to provide for regulating the quality of certain seeds for sale).
- National Seed Policy, 2002 to support seed industry, protecting farmers interests and conservation of agro biodiversity.
- Protection of Plant Varieties and Farmers’ Rights Act, 2001 (PPVFR Act) protects the intellectual property rights of plant breeders.
- Seed Village Programme (trained group of farmers are involved in production of seeds of various crops and cater to their own needs).
- Sub-Mission for Seed and Planting Material (SMSP) under National Mission on Agricultural Extension and Technology (NMAET).
